ROBBIE Coltrane's causes of death reveal the Harry Potter star suffered painful health problems leading up to his passing at the age of 72.
The Brit acting legend died from a number of conditions including multiple organ failure, his death certificate has shown. It's understood the Harry Potter star had been unwell for some time and battled diabetes and obesity.
Coltrane - who passed away eight days ago - died of sepsis, lower respiratory tract infection and heart block, according to reporting by The Mirror.
Sepsis occurs when an infection triggers an extreme reaction in the body while heart block is when the electrical pulses that control your heart are either delayed or blocked.
